| It locates in Dölek Mevkii; 3 km northwest of Gökçetoprak Village; west-southwest of Gülsehir District; west-northwest of Nevsehir Province. It has been severely damaged due to heavy cultivation. It is only 3 m high at present. It is a small and flat hill. According to the distribution of pottery; its diameter is 40 m. During the survey conducted by S.Y. Senyurt in 1997 in the region sherds of the Late Chalcolithic Age; the EBA; the MBA and the LBA were collected from the surface and the fields surrounding the hill. It is reported that the Chalcolithic Age sherds were in large quantities. |
